import QtQuick 2.0
import QtTest 1.1
Item {
id: top
TextInput {
id: emptyText
height: 20
width: 50
}
TextInput {
id: txtfamily
text: "Hello world!"
font.family: "Courier"
height: 20
width: 50
}
TextInput {
id: txtcolor
text: "Hello world!"
color: "red"
height: 20
width: 50
}
TextInput {
id: txtentry
text: ""
height: 20
width: 50
}
TextInput {
id: txtfunctions
text: "The quick brown fox"
height: 20
width: 50
}
TextInput {
id: txtclipboard
text: "The quick brown fox jumped over the lazy dog"
height: 20
width: 50
}
TextInput {
id: txtintvalidator
text: ""
height: 20
width: 50
validator: IntValidator { id: iv; top: 20; bottom: 10; }
}
TextInput {
id: txtdoublevalidator
text: ""
height: 20
width: 50
validator: DoubleValidator { id: dv; top: 2.0; bottom: 1.0; }
}
TextInput {
id: txtregexpvalidator
text: ""
height: 20
width: 50
validator: RegExpValidator { id: rv; regExp: /[a-z]{3}/ }
}
TestCase {
name: "TextInput"
when: windowShown
function test_empty() {
compare(emptyText.text, "")
}
function test_family() {
compare(txtfamily.font.family, "Courier")
txtfamily.font.family = "Helvetica";
compare(txtfamily.font.family, "Helvetica")
}
function test_color() {
compare(txtcolor.color, "#ff0000")
txtcolor.color = "blue";
compare(txtcolor.color, "#0000ff")
}
function test_textentry() {
txtentry.focus = true;
compare(txtentry.text, "")
keyClick(Qt.Key_H)
keyClick(Qt.Key_E)
keyClick(Qt.Key_L)
keyClick(Qt.Key_L)
keyClick(Qt.Key_O)
keyClick(Qt.Key_Space)
keyClick(Qt.Key_W)
keyClick(Qt.Key_O)
keyClick(Qt.Key_R)
keyClick(Qt.Key_L)
keyClick(Qt.Key_D)
compare(txtentry.text, "hello world")
}
function test_select_insert() {
compare(txtfunctions.getText(4,9), "quick")
txtfunctions.select(4,9);
compare(txtfunctions.selectedText, "quick")
txtfunctions.insert(4, "very ")
compare(txtfunctions.text, "The very quick brown fox")
txtfunctions.deselect();
compare(txtfunctions.selectedText, "")
txtfunctions.text = "Qt";
txtfunctions.insert(txtfunctions.text.length, " ")
compare(txtfunctions.text, "Qt ");
txtfunctions.insert(txtfunctions.text.length, "quick")
compare(txtfunctions.text, "Qt quick");
txtfunctions.cursorPosition = txtfunctions.text.length;
txtfunctions.selectWord();
compare(txtfunctions.selectedText, "quick")
txtfunctions.selectAll();
compare(txtfunctions.selectedText, "Qt quick")
txtfunctions.deselect();
compare(txtfunctions.selectedText, "")
}
function test_clipboard() {
if (typeof(txtclipboard.copy) !== "function"
|| typeof(txtclipboard.paste) !== "function"
|| typeof(txtclipboard.cut) !== "function") {
skip("Clipboard is not supported on this platform.")
}
txtclipboard.select(4,10);
txtclipboard.cut();
compare(txtclipboard.text, "The brown fox jumped over the lazy dog")
txtclipboard.select(30,35)
txtclipboard.paste();
compare(txtclipboard.text, "The brown fox jumped over the quick dog")
txtclipboard.text = "Qt ";
txtclipboard.cursorPosition = txtclipboard.text.length;
txtclipboard.paste();
compare(txtclipboard.text, "Qt quick ");
txtclipboard.cursorPosition = txtclipboard.text.length-1;
txtclipboard.selectWord();
compare(txtclipboard.selectedText, "quick")
txtclipboard.copy();
txtclipboard.cursorPosition = txtclipboard.text.length;
txtclipboard.paste();
compare(txtclipboard.text, "Qt quick quick");
}
function test_intvalidators_data() {
return [
{
tag: "toolow",
testnumber: "5",
acceptable: false
},
{
tag: "toohigh",
testnumber: "50",
acceptable: false
},
{
tag: "onlowerbounds",
testnumber: "10",
acceptable: true
},
{
tag: "onupperbounds",
testnumber: "20",
acceptable: true
},
{
tag: "middle",
testnumber: "15",
acceptable: true
},
{
tag: "negativemiddle",
testnumber: "-15",
acceptable: false
}
]
}
function test_intvalidators(row) {
compare(txtintvalidator.validator.top, 20)
compare(txtintvalidator.validator.bottom, 10)
txtintvalidator.text = row.testnumber;
compare(txtintvalidator.acceptableInput, row.acceptable)
}
function test_doublevalidators_data() {
return [
{
tag: "toolow",
testnumber: "0.5",
acceptable: false
},
{
tag: "toohigh",
testnumber: "2.5",
acceptable: false
},
{
tag: "onlowerbounds",
testnumber: "1.0",
acceptable: true
},
{
tag: "onupperbounds",
testnumber: "2.0",
acceptable: true
},
{
tag: "middle",
testnumber: "1.5",
acceptable: true
},
{
tag: "negativemiddle",
testnumber: "-1.5",
acceptable: false
}
]
}
function test_doublevalidators(row) {
txtdoublevalidator.validator.locale = "C"
compare(txtdoublevalidator.validator.top, 2.0)
compare(txtdoublevalidator.validator.bottom, 1.0)
txtdoublevalidator.text = row.testnumber;
compare(txtdoublevalidator.acceptableInput, row.acceptable)
}
function test_regexpvalidators_data() {
return [
{
tag: "toolow",
testtext: "ab",
acceptable: false
},
{
tag: "toohigh",
testtext: "abcd",
acceptable: false
},
{
tag: "acceptable",
testtext: "abc",
acceptable: true
}
]
}
function test_regexpvalidators(row) {
compare(txtregexpvalidator.validator.regExp, /[a-z]{3}/)
txtregexpvalidator.text = row.testtext;
compare(txtregexpvalidator.acceptableInput, row.acceptable)
}
}
}
